Jim Cramer: Cisco Needs to Make an Acquisition With Its $68B in Cash
TheStreet's Action Alerts PLUS Portfolio Manager Jim Cramer thinks Cisco needs to make an acquisition with its $68 billion in cash.
TheStreet's Action Alerts PLUS Portfolio Manager Jim Cramer thinks Cisco (CSCO) needs to make an acquisition with its $68 billion in cash in order to move its business faster to software. "This is a very similar situation to IBM (IBM) ." The stock is a holding of Action Alerts PLUS.
